Mostert takes both V8 poles at Winton
Chaz Mostert will start each of today’s two V8 Supercars races at Winton from pole position following two frantic qualifying sessions. Mostert, who had never taken a V8 Supercars pole position before the beginning of the last round at Barbagallo Raceway, now has four poles to his name after comfortably heading both of the 10-minute qualifying sessions. The first of the sessions was a real one-lap shootout, with poor track conditions and a red flag meaning drivers had just one genuine chance to get the job done.
